We are seeking a Conveyancing Paralegal to join our team on a fully remote basis. This is a fantastic opportunity for an organised and proactive individual to support a busy residential conveyancing team while developing their career within a supportive and modern legal environment.
You will assist with a range of residential conveyancing matters, including sales, purchases, remortgages, and transfers of equity. Your responsibilities will include opening and progressing files, preparing legal documents, carrying out searches, liaising with clients and third parties, and providing administrative support throughout the conveyancing process.
The ideal candidate will have previous experience working in residential conveyancing, excellent organisational and communication skills, and the ability to man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ment. A strong attention to detail, a client-focused approach, and experience using case management systems are highly desirable.
